French Finance Minister Éric Lombard Declares €21 Million Fortune

French Minister of Economy and Finance, Éric Lombard, declared a net worth of approximately €21 million on June 10, 2025, according to the High Authority for the Transparency of Public Life (HATVP). This figure, an unprecedented high for a French government member in the last decade, immediately sparked intense public and media scrutiny. The revelation is particularly noteworthy given Mr. Lombard's frequent characterization in the press as a "leftist banker," creating a significant tension between his perceived political ideology and his considerable personal wealth.

Detailed breakdowns published by Le Parisien and Mediapart reveal the composition of Mr. Lombard's fortune. The publication of Mr. Lombard's declaration, alongside those of other government officials, underscores the vast disparities in wealth among France's executive branch. While Mr. Lombard’s wealth is exceptional, Minister of Industry Marc Ferracci also declared a similarly substantial fortune, highlighting a broader trend of significant personal wealth among high-ranking members of the current administration. This revelation comes at a time of heightened public debate surrounding France's tax policies, particularly those impacting high-net-worth individuals and corporations. The government’s proposed tax reforms, which include a new wealth tax aimed at the wealthiest 1% of the population, have been met with considerable opposition from various sectors, leading to intense political debate about the effectiveness and fairness of the proposals.

The contrast between Mr. Lombard's declared wealth and his perceived political leanings has fueled a national conversation about the compatibility of substantial personal fortunes with a commitment to left-wing policies advocating for greater economic equality. Critics have pointed to this discrepancy as evidence of a disconnect between the government's rhetoric and its actions, arguing that the current administration's commitment to social justice is undermined by the significant wealth of some of its key members. The ongoing debate highlights the persistent challenge of maintaining public trust in political leaders, particularly in the face of substantial wealth disparities.
